Paula E. Gibson passed away at Northside Hospital, St. Petersburg, March 31, 2021.  Born in Quincy, MA, Paula's family moved to St. Petersburg in 1958.  Paula graduated from Northeast High School in 1965 and from USF in 1969 with a BA in Psychology.  Paula worked as a planner in several City of Tampa departments, then as a logistics planner for Paradyne.  She ended her career as a planner in the Pinellas County Community Development Department, serving as the county's representative on the Pinellas County Coalition for the Homeless for several years.

In 1982, as a planner with the Tampa Police Department, Paula met a Manatee County deputy sheriff, Michael McDonald.  They married in 1992.  Although they never had children, they both loved dogs, especially their Belgian Malinois, Katy.  Paula enjoyed collecting recipes and cooking healthy food.  During retirement, working the sudoku kept her mind sharp as did her concern with the plight of abused and neglected animals.  In lieu of flowers, please consider a donation to the ASPCA or the Humane Society in her name.

Paula is survived by the love of her life for 39 years, her husband, Michael McDonald.  She was predeceased by her parents, William and Pauline Gibson, and her sister, Judy Gibson Bradford.
